Output 752b5a7e66e1ce26ef36eb3c9db1875ee385da0a6914a7bbe266b3c243e0075b:0

value
84965
script pubkey
OP_HASH160 OP_PUSHBYTES_20 670e6ff671392b549f20ee3fae71ae8121b9ac02 OP_EQUAL
address
MHJ58K9TGtkJAV4nJSgqgMo2ZpNxQx5oWE
transaction
752b5a7e66e1ce26ef36eb3c9db1875ee385da0a6914a7bbe266b3c243e0075b
spent
true